新聞中心
共享項(xiàng)目和Redis的部署之路,是一個(gè)大型背景當(dāng)中,給予高可用性和可伸縮性的部署方案。借助Redis的特性以及共享項(xiàng)目,可以讓系統(tǒng)能夠滿足多個(gè)用戶的并發(fā)性和 數(shù)據(jù)安全要求。

成都服務(wù)器托管,創(chuàng)新互聯(lián)公司提供包括服務(wù)器租用、遂寧托管服務(wù)器、帶寬租用、云主機(jī)、機(jī)柜租用、主機(jī)租用托管、CDN網(wǎng)站加速、國際域名空間等業(yè)務(wù)的一體化完整服務(wù)。電話咨詢:028-86922220
通常我們處理共享項(xiàng)目和Redis之間的部署步驟,需要確定共享項(xiàng)目的具體環(huán)境,以及Redis的版本保持一致,以防止部署出現(xiàn)沖突。
接下來就需要我們開始面向公共服務(wù)器部署Redis,其中我們需使用一個(gè)Redis的持久化的方案。
我們可以使用 maxmemory 選項(xiàng)來確定一個(gè)最大內(nèi)存空間,這允許我們確定Redis節(jié)點(diǎn)的內(nèi)存使用上限,而且可以進(jìn)行回滾,防止數(shù)據(jù)因添加和移除 Redis節(jié)點(diǎn)時(shí)而被丟失。
接著,可以使用master/slave模式來提供 Redis cluster 并保持一致性. 需要在每個(gè) Redis節(jié)點(diǎn)上下確保添加Replication 節(jié)點(diǎn),即這些節(jié)點(diǎn)會(huì)以異步非強(qiáng)一致性模式來保持?jǐn)?shù)據(jù)傳輸,為高速服務(wù)保證。
將我們搭建好的 Redis 集群,部署到共享項(xiàng)目上,以保持多項(xiàng)目的高可用性。
使用Redis的代碼實(shí)現(xiàn)如下:
“`js
//執(zhí)行Redis命令
redis.execute(‘SET my_value’, [‘value’]);
//存儲(chǔ)K-V數(shù)據(jù)
redis.set(“key”, “value”, function(ERR, response){
if (err) {
console.log(err);
} else {
console.log(response);
}
});
//獲取key對應(yīng)的值
redis.get(“key”, function(err, response){
if (err) {
console.log(err);
} else {
console.log(response);
}
});
//刪除K-V數(shù)據(jù)
redis.del(“key”, function(err, response){
if (err) {
console.log(err);
} else {
console.log(response);
}
});
部署共享項(xiàng)目和Redis的路之路是一個(gè)復(fù)雜的過程,但在設(shè)計(jì)實(shí)現(xiàn)中,都有完善的檢查保證和調(diào)試機(jī)制。遵守的步驟,將為系統(tǒng)提供可靠的部署保障。
成都創(chuàng)新互聯(lián)科技有限公司,經(jīng)過多年的不懈努力,公司現(xiàn)已經(jīng)成為一家專業(yè)從事IT產(chǎn)品開發(fā)和營銷公司。廣泛應(yīng)用于計(jì)算機(jī)網(wǎng)絡(luò)、設(shè)計(jì)、SEO優(yōu)化、關(guān)鍵詞排名等多種行業(yè)!
本文名稱:共享項(xiàng)目和Redis的部署之路(共享項(xiàng)目和redis部署)
本文鏈接:http://fisionsoft.com.cn/article/djogdjo.html


咨詢
建站咨詢
